A fire incident affected a section of the Apapa Container Terminal, specifically the crane area of the Tin-Can Island Port managed by Port and Cargo Handling Company, in Lagos on Saturday.
According to a statement released by the Nigerian Ports Authority (NPA), no lives were lost in the incident.
The NPA noted that its fire department, with the support of other allied agencies, efficiently contained the blaze before it could spread to other port facilities.
Ikechukwu Onyemekara, the NPA spokesperson, commended the agency’s firefighters for their swift response and professionalism, adding, “nor were any other facilities affected by the fire before it was stopped.”
He also expressed gratitude that no lives were lost.
